ntop nDPI versions before 6.0 contain a heap buffer overflow vulnerability in the ndpi_json_string_escape function that writes beyond caller-supplied buffer boundaries. Attackers can trigger the overflow by supplying crafted network packet data including TLS SNI, HTTP headers, or DNS names that reach the vulnerable function, causing heap corruption.
PX4 Autopilot through 1.17.0 contains a null pointer dereference vulnerability in param_set_default_file() and param_set_backup_file() functions that allows attackers to crash the autopilot process. Attackers can invoke 'param select' or 'param select-backup' commands with no path argument from any PX4 shell to trigger the crash.
PX4 Autopilot through 1.17.0 contains a use-after-free vulnerability in TemperatureCalibration::start() due to a race condition between task spawning and object deletion. Attackers can trigger the calibration process via shell commands to write to freed heap memory, corrupting unrelated objects or allocator metadata and destabilizing heap operations.
Unidata netcdf-c through 4.10.1 contains an out-of-bounds write vulnerability in NC4_HDF5_inq_attname() that copies HDF5 attribute names into a fixed 256-byte buffer without length validation. Attackers can craft HDF5 files with oversized attribute names to overflow the destination buffer, causing memory corruption and crashes when applications enumerate attribute names.
Laravel is a web application framework. Prior to versions 12.60.0 and 13.10.0, a CRLF injection vulnerability in Laravel's email validation, in combination with how Symfony Mailer and Symfony Mime handle certain character sequences, may allow an unauthenticated attacker to interfere with outbound email processing in applications that send mail to user-supplied addresses. This issue has been patched in versions 12.60.0 and 13.10.0.
